Trust and safety

● Core

Also called T&S

The team and function responsible for keeping a platform from being used to hurt people.

Think of it like

The building management that writes the house rules, handles complaints, and quietly removes the tenants who make life dangerous for everyone else.

Example

A T&S team writes the content policy, builds the tooling to enforce it, reviews escalations, and reports illegal material to authorities.

How it actually works

T&S spans policy (what is allowed), enforcement (detecting and acting on violations), and operations (review queues, appeals, legal reporting). For AI products it also owns model behavior guidelines and abuse response. The job is a constant balance between openness and harm, under real legal and reputational stakes.

For product teams

The function that turns "we should be safe" into shipped policies, tooling, and enforcement.

For engineers

The org that owns content policy, enforcement pipelines, and escalation/reporting workflows around the product.
